Application Developer 3
Proficient in Data Structures, Algorithms, Optimizations etc.
Hands-in experienced in at least one of the programming language (Java/Python/Scala).
Hands on expertise in any of the cloud environments AWS/Azure/GCP Deployment.
Experience developing cloud solutions using Kubernetes.
Implementation and integration of RESTful APIs.
Work with the best of NoSQL databases: MongoDB, Cassandra.
Exposure to Elastic Search/Solr enterprise engine is a plus.
Work with the Lightweight scalabale servers :
Jetty, Grizzly, Undertow, NodeJs, Akka Play, Flask, Django.
Experience with scalable data transport using Apache Kafka.
Should be able to define and write JUnit test cases.
Comfortable with team based tools such as Bitbucket, GitHub, GitLabs, Git, Jira.
CI/CD pipeline tools Gradle, Maven, Jenkins.
Proficient with AGILE/Scrum methodologies.
Detailed Description and Job Requirements
Design, develop, troubleshoot and debug software programs for databases, applications, tools, networks etc.
As a member of the software engineering division, you will assist in defining and developing software for tasks associated with the developing, debugging or designing of software applications or operating systems. Provide technical leadership to other software developers. Specify, design and implement modest changes to existing software architecture to meet changing needs.
Duties and tasks are varied and complex needing independent judgment. Fully competent in own area of expertise. May have project lead role and or supervise lower level personnel. BS or MS degree or equivalent experience relevant to functional area. 4 years of software engineering or related experience.
Job: Product Development
Location: IN-IN, India-Bengaluru
Job Type: Regular Employee Hire
- Experience 3-8 year(s)
- Positions 1
- Industry /